GPG Keys Replaced

After the new flaw found in the SHA-1 algorithm, I revoked my old 1024-bit DSA keys 3CF79EB5A445A8F1 (personal stuff) and 6C6EECCDDA5B38DD (GLM stuff).

My new key is EFFAB77E092DD1E2 and you can download it from keyservers such as hkp://keyserver.ubuntu.com or hkp://wwwkeys.eu.pgp.net. This new key has been signed with my old keys, to help you decide if you could trust it.
